应用性能管理

可帮助开发者降低每个应用的延迟时间和成本的高级工具

免费试用 与销售人员联系

应用性能管理

作为开发者,您如何提高应用的速度和可靠性?要做到这一点,您需要详细了解应用在生产环境中的行为表现。Stackdriver TraceStackdriver DebuggerStackdriver Profiler 使用的部分工具与 Google 内部站点可靠性工程 (SRE) 团队使用的工具相同,可让您无论在使用何种云服务,都能了解自己代码的运行情况,并采取相关措施来解决问题。

“应用性能管理”图片

适合所有应用

所有 Stackdriver APM 工具都可以处理在各种云基础架构甚至是本地基础架构上运行的代码和应用,因此无论您在哪种环境中运行应用,都可以使用表现稳定且价格合理的 APM 工具包来监控和管理应用性能。我们仅根据收集的数据量对 Stackdriver APM 工具收费,并面向所有项目提供了各种免费层级。

“适合所有应用”图片

Stackdriver Trace

Stackdriver Trace 基于 Google 在内部生产服务中所使用的工具,可为您展示请求如何在整个应用中传播。您可以检查单个请求的详细延迟信息,也可以查看整个应用的总体延迟情况。借助我们提供的各种工具和过滤器,您可以快速查找瓶颈所在,并快速确定其根本原因。

“Stackdriver Trace”图片

Stackdriver Debugger

当您的应用在生产环境中运行时,您可以使用 Stackdriver Debugger 调试这些应用,以便检查应用在实际生产条件下的性能。在此调试期间,既不需要停止应用,也不会拖慢应用的运行速度。

“Stackdriver Debugger”图片

Stackdriver Profiler 测试版

Stackdriver Profiler 可监控 CPU 和堆,帮助您使用交互式图形工具发现延迟和低效情况,这有助于您消除应用瓶颈并减少资源消耗量。在 Google,我们每天都在使用该技术来甄别 Google 搜索和 Gmail 等服务的相关低效代码。

“Stackdriver Profiler”图片